Sanskrit Original

एक॑या प्रति॒धापि॑बत्सा॒कं सरां॑सि त्रिं॒शत॑म् । इन्द्रः॒ सोम॑स्य काणु॒का

ekayā pratidhāpibatsākaṃ sarāṃsi triṃśatam indraḥ somasya kāṇukā

At one draught Indra drank at once thirty lakes filled wiḥ Soma.
